Decentralized ledger technology (DLT) is quickly transforming industries by providing an innovative approach to recording and transmitting data. Unlike traditional systems, DLT relies on a distributed network where information is shared across multiple nodes. This inherent decentralization guarantees visibility, as every transaction is auditable by all members in the platform.

The unchangeability of DLT records further reinforces trust, as once a transaction is recorded, it cannot be changed. This feature makes DLT highly suitable for scenarios where security is paramount, such as copyright transactions, inventory management, and patient data.

Blockchain-Based Smart Contracts: Automating Agreements

Smart contracts represent a paradigm shift in how agreements are carried out within digital environments. These self-executing arrangements, built upon the blockchain, offer a secure and transparent mechanism for automating the implementation of contractual obligations. By embedding the terms of an agreement directly into code, smart contracts eliminate the need for intermediaries and reduce the risk of fraud or misunderstanding. Navigating the Future of Finance: Blockchain's Impact on Payments

As the financial landscape transforms at an unprecedented rate, blockchain technology is emerging as a catalyst for radical innovation. This decentralized ledger system has the potential to revolutionize how we conduct payments, offering increased transparency. Established payment methods often face limitations such as high fees, slow processing times, and a lack of global availability. Blockchain-based payments aim to address these issues by providing a reliable platform for rapid transactions.

  • One key strength of blockchain is its inherent safeguard. Transactions are protected and recorded on a permanent, immutable ledger, making them highly resistant to fraud.
  • Another benefit is the potential for cost savings. By eliminating intermediaries such as banks, blockchain-based payments can be more cost-effective.
  • Furthermore, blockchain enables global payments to be completed quickly and efficiently.

While blockchain technology holds immense promise for the future of finance, its widespread adoption faces certain challenges. Regulatory framework, scalability limitations, and the need for understanding among consumers are some factors that need to be addressed.
